For Windows users seeking alternatives to GarageBand, several Digital Audio Workstations (DAWs) offer comparable ease of use and creative tools for music production. These applications provide environments for recording, arranging, and mixing music.
Top GarageBand-like Apps for Windows
-
Cakewalk by BandLab:
This is a fully-featured, professional-grade DAW available entirely free of charge. Cakewalk provides unlimited audio and MIDI tracks, a comprehensive suite of effects, virtual instruments, and robust editing tools. Its interface is approachable, making it a strong alternative for users wanting GarageBand's depth without the cost on a Windows system.
-
MAGIX Music Maker:
Known for its user-friendly interface and extensive loop libraries, Music Maker (available in free and paid editions) is highly accessible for beginners. It excels at quick song creation using soundpools and virtual instruments, mirroring GarageBand's intuitive loop-based workflow. It also supports recording live instruments and vocals.
-
LMMS (Linux MultiMedia Studio):
An open-source and free application, LMMS is excellent for electronic music production and pattern-based composition. It includes built-in synthesizers, effects, a beat+bassline editor, and a straightforward song editor. Its focus on sequencing and easy-to-use tools makes it a good parallel to GarageBand for those exploring beat making.
Consider "Lite" Versions of Professional DAWs
Many industry-standard DAWs such as Ableton Live, Cubase, and Studio One offer introductory "Lite," "Elements," or "Prime" versions. These are often available at a lower cost, bundled with audio hardware, or even free (like Studio One Prime). They provide core functionality and a taste of professional workflows, offering a clear upgrade path if your music production needs expand beyond the basics provided by more beginner-focused software.
When choosing, evaluate factors like your budget, the specific musical styles you intend to create, and your willingness to navigate a learning curve. Many of these options provide sufficient tools for hobbyists and aspiring producers to create high-quality music.
